Hotel Novotel Style Bangui is a modern mid-range hotel situated on Avenue de l'Indépendance in the central district of Bangui, the capital of the Central African Republic. Avenue de l'Indépendance is one of the city's important thoroughfares, running through the area where several international organisations, embassies, and government institutions are concentrated. The address gives the property strong appeal among the large population of United Nations staff, NGO personnel, diplomatic delegations, and international contractors who constitute a significant portion of Bangui's long-term visitor base.

Despite carrying a name that echoes the Novotel international brand, Hotel Novotel Style Bangui is an independent property and is not affiliated with the Accor/Novotel hotel group. The name reflects an aspiration toward international-standard service rather than a formal brand connection. The hotel nonetheless offers one of the more complete amenity profiles among mid-range Bangui properties, including a swimming pool, a fitness center, a business center, and in-room air conditioning — a combination that distinguishes it clearly from most of its local competitors.

Rooms are well-equipped by Bangui standards, with air conditioning, en-suite bathrooms, WiFi, and satellite television. Rates range from approximately $85 to $150 per night, placing the property at the upper end of the mid-range tier. The on-site restaurant serves an international menu alongside local Central African dishes, and the bar is a regular gathering point for the UN and NGO community in the evenings. Tips

  • Confirm that the pool is operational before booking, particularly during dry season maintenance periods — availability is not always guaranteed at independent hotels in Bangui.
  • The hotel bar is a regular meeting point for Bangui's international community and a practical way to make contacts on first arrival in the city.
  • Book directly with the property when possible to confirm room availability and negotiate extended-stay rates, which are common for UN and NGO personnel on multi-week postings.
  • The business center is a useful resource for printing documents required by government offices or NGO operations in Bangui, where alternative printing services can be unreliable.
  • Follow all standard Bangui security precautions even when leaving the hotel in a central area; the front desk staff can advise on current conditions in specific neighbourhoods.

How close is the hotel to M'Poko International Airport?

M'Poko International Airport is approximately 10 to 12 kilometres to the northwest of the central Bangui area. A taxi ride from the hotel typically takes 20 to 35 minutes depending on traffic. The front desk can arrange reliable transport.
